The 7th Edition of the NSCP introduced a transformative organizational shift. Unlike earlier versions that categorized content by member types (beams, slabs, columns), the adopted a "Member-Based" format to align with global standards.

Reinforced concrete design is a foundational pillar of civil engineering in the Philippines. Engineers must balance structural safety, cost efficiency, and strict regulatory compliance.
